Latest Patents
Mujiao Zhang holds a patent for a transaminase mutant and its use. The patent describes an amino acid sequence of the transaminase mutant, which is derived from a mutation of a specific amino acid sequence shown in SEQ ID NO: 1. The mutations occur at various sites, including G17V, L36P, Q40H, G69Y, H70T, L73A, V77G, V77S, V77T, A78I, Y130M, Y130V, Y130T, N132I, N132T, K141S, K142S, K142T, R143P, G144F, G144W, G144Y, E145D, E145S, E145G, K146R, L148A, and L148I, among others.
